Mobile Development Enthusiasts Group Open source program topics
One week development app program
First participating Members
-Little Witch
-Ink Fragrance
-Dream Marks
-Border Knife Customer
-Xu CC
Requirements
-Each claimant follows the open Source specification, code specification and Android development specification
-Each claimant must have a GitHub account, skilled in using git to manage the code
-Everyone claiming a function point or module
-Provide a complete solution and a well-packaged library and demo
Development tools && Languages
Objective
-Reduced Android program ape repetitive handling code Labor
-Create an open source library for rapid development, one weeks to develop an app wish
-Get rid of the hard work overtime, and let the monkey go off the clock with the goddess. Uniqlo
Topic
- Feature Guide page
- Start Page
- Login registration (third-party login)
- Forgot Password/Change password
- Network request (open Source Library)
- Data parsing
- Data storage (Sql/sp/file)
- Picture asynchronous loading (open Source Library)
- Message push (third party)
- Clear Cache
- Account bindings (same as 3)
- Click to Like Features
- Comment function
- Collection features
- Check for updates (third-party)
- Feedback (third party)
- About Us
- Global Update
- Calendar control/Date Processing
- Picture Selection Gallery
- Image upload/download
- Picture Cache
- Regular Expression Tools
- File processing
- Carousel Bannner
- Encryption (BASE64/MD5)
- Log processing
- Round Head
- Fillet picture
- EditText with Clear button
- Network check
- Payment function
- Friends List
- Photo function
- Image processing
- Drop-down Refresh (open Source Library)
- Bottom load More
- Picture browsing (toggle left and right, can enlarge)
- Jump dialing
- Jump Settings page
- Jump Score
- Check if the app is installed
- General JSON parsing
- General XML parsing
- Customize dialog box/Progress dialog box
- Drop-down Refresh the latest solution (Swipelayout+reclerview)
- Network framework
- General Adapter
- General Popupwindow
- General WebView
- GridView Self-adapting
- ListView implements GridView two column effect
- Top Suspension Effect
- TextView See more Features
- Quick return Top (Scrollview&listview)
- Side bar effect (Slidingmenu)
- Side bar Effect 2 (drawlayout)
- Meterial Design Effect
- Android Actionbar Use
- Android Toolbar use
- Baseactivity
- Basefragment
- Resolve GridView Display not complete
- ScrollView nested listview
- Flow Label Layout
- Offline Download function
- Multiple file uploads
- Multilevel list
- Regional level Three linkage
- Custom calendars
More....
These are some common function points and requirements, if you have encountered more in the development of demand points, please leave me a message, I will add to the open source list. If you have the time to join us, to open up something that you think can help everyone, or to come up with an effective solution, I will organize your results to share with you.
Follow me on GitHub
Https://github.com/devilWwj
Mobile Development Enthusiast GitHub organization
Https://github.com/fanatic-mobile-developer-for-android/A-week-to-develop-android-app-plan
Copyright NOTICE: This article for Bo Master original article, without Bo Master permission not reproduced.
Android Open source program-a week to develop apps